cancel
Showing results for 
Search instead for 
Did you mean: 
cancel
11988
Views
0
Helpful
22
Replies

Cisco Air-Ap2802I-E-K9 cannot convert to Mobility Express

m.yildiz
Level 1
Level 1

Dear Community Members,

 

I have Air-Ap2802-e-k9, somehow i cannot convert it to mobility express.

i have downloaded over tftp the tar image, it downloads, but it does not converts,

it reboots, with the normal image 8.3.143.0

it is still looking for an controller.

Anyone can help me in this issue?

 

 

22 Replies 22

marce1000
VIP
VIP

 

             >but it does not converts,

 - Please elaborate, post for instance an 'operator log' of the initial convert command (startup) given and the resulting output/processing. For instance via putty.log or screenshot - full log is advisable so that also the end can be seen.

 M.



-- Each morning when I wake up and look into the mirror I always say ' Why am I so brilliant ? '
    When the mirror will then always repond to me with ' The only thing that exceeds your brilliance is your beauty! '

Here the log

 

 

APF4DB.E6C0.2DF4#ap-type mobility-express tftp://192.168.1.222/AIR-AP2800-K9-ME-8-10-112-0.tar
Starting the ME image download...
It may take a few minutes to finish download.
If it is longer, please abort command, check network connection and try again
######################################################################## 100.0%
Image transfer complete.
Image downloaded, writing to flash...
do CHECK_ME, part1 is active part
Image signing verify success.
upgrade.sh: part to upgrade is part2
upgrade.sh: Image version 8.10.112.0 seems corrupted. Retry exhausted. Stop writing.
+ do_upgrade CHECK_ME
+ [ ! -r /tmp/part.tar ]
+ [ 1 -lt 3 ]
+ local base_vol=/dev/ubivol
+ local action=CHECK_ME
+ cat /MERAKI_BOARD
+ local board=barbados
+ get_activepart
+ get_activepart_real
+ cat /proc/cmdline
+ local kcmdline=console=ttyS0,9600 activepart=part1 activeboot=0 bootver=0x134 boardid=0x21 nss_emac_map=0x6 wired0=2 phy0=mvl nfcConfig=4bitecc mtdparts=armada-nand:1m(oops),1m(reserved),-(fs) ubi.mtd=fs wired1=1 phy1=mvl
+ echo console=ttyS0,9600
+ grep activepart
+ echo activepart=part1
+ grep activepart
+ echo activepart=part1
+ awk -F= {print $2}
+ echo activeboot=0
+ grep activepart
+ echo bootver=0x134
+ grep activepart
+ echo boardid=0x21
+ grep activepart
+ echo nss_emac_map=0x6
+ grep activepart
+ echo wired0=2
+ grep activepart
+ echo phy0=mvl
+ grep activepart
+ echo nfcConfig=4bitecc
+ grep activepart
+ echo mtdparts=armada-nand:1m(oops),1m(reserved),-(fs)
+ grep activepart
+ echo ubi.mtd=fs
+ grep activepart
+ echo wired1=1
+ grep activepart
+ echo phy1=mvl
+ grep activepart
+ local part_active=part1
+ [ part1 != part1 -a part1 != part2 ]
+ echo part1
+ local active_part=part1
+ get_alternateboot part1
+ [ part1 == part2 ]
+ echo part2
+ local part_to_upgrade=part2
+ local eff_upgrade_master=false
+ local tftp_image_vers=
+ local skip_img_sign_verify=false
+ local skip_boot_upgrade=false
+ echo
+ tr , \n
+ echo dangerous 9869
+ sync
+ cd /tmp
+ [ barbados == barbados ]
+ tar -xf /tmp/part.tar info.ver info btldr.img setenv.gz
+ [ CHECK_ME == CHECK_ME ]
+ tar -xvf /tmp/part.tar me_image
+ check_me
+ [ ! -r me_image ]
+ get_capwap_version
+ [ 0 -lt 1 ]
+ local version_file=/tmp/info.ver
+ [ -f /tmp/info.ver ]
+ grep ^ws_management_version /tmp/info.ver
+ sed s/.*: //g
+ echo 8.10.112.0
+ local capwap_version=8.10.112.0
+ /usr/sbin/getoffset /tmp/part.tar part.bin
+ local fileoffset= Filename part.bin Offset 59425792 Length 6317193 Errorcode 0
+ echo Filename part.bin Offset 59425792 Length 6317193 Errorcode 0
+ cut -f4 -d
+ local partfileoffset=59425792
+ echo Filename part.bin Offset 59425792 Length 6317193 Errorcode 0
+ cut -f6 -d
+ local partfilesize=6317193
+ echo Filename part.bin Offset 59425792 Length 6317193 Errorcode 0
+ cut -f8 -d
+ local errorcode=0
+ [[ 0 -ne 0 ]]
+ [ false != true ]
+ image_signing_verify 59425792
+ [ ! -r /tmp/part.tar ]
+ /usr/sbin/verify /tmp/part.tar part.bin
+ local retval= Filename part.bin Offset 59425792 Length 6317193 Errorcode 0
Verify returns 0
+ echo Filename part.bin Offset 59425792 Length 6317193 Errorcode 0 Verify returns 0
+ cut -f8 -d
+ local errorcode=0
+ [[ 0 -eq 0 ]]
+ echo Image signing verify success.
Image signing verify success.
+ return 0
+ local ret=0
+ [ 0 -ne 0 ]
+ [ false != true ]
+ [ barbados == barbados -a -e /usr/bin/btldr_upgrade ]
+ [ -f /lib/firmware/btldr.img ]
+ [ -f /lib/firmware/setenv.gz ]
+ barbados_boot_upgrade
+ plat_get_bootloader_booted
+ cat /var/platform/bootloader_booted
+ local BOOTED=0
+ plat_get_bootloader_version
+ cat /var/platform/bootloader_version
+ local BOOTVER=0x134
+ [ /tmp != /tmp ]
+ [ -f btldr.img -a ! -z 0 -a ! -z 0x134 ]
+ [ -f setenv.gz ]
+ [ 1 -eq 0 ]
+ local CLEAR_ENV_FLAG=
+ local ENVUTIL=/usr/bin/shared_printenv
+ local NEW_ENVUTIL=./setenv
+ [ -e /usr/bin/shared_printenv -a -e ./setenv ]
+ /usr/bin/btldr_upgrade -b 0 -v 0x134 btldr.img
+ [ 0 -ne 0 ]
+ loudlog part to upgrade is part2
+ logger -p 0 -t upgrade part to upgrade is part2
+ echo upgrade.sh: part to upgrade is part2
upgrade.sh: part to upgrade is part2
+ [ barbados == barbados ]
+ is_retry_allowed UPGRADE_8.10.112.0
+ local count_fname=/storage/UPGRADE_8.10.112.0_COUNT
+ cat /storage/UPGRADE_8.10.112.0_COUNT
+ local count=3
+ [ 3 -lt 3 ]
+ return 0
+ [ 0 -ne 1 ]
+ loudlog Image version 8.10.112.0 seems corrupted. Retry exhausted. Stop writing.
+ logger -p 0 -t upgrade Image version 8.10.112.0 seems corrupted. Retry exhausted. Stop writing.
+ echo upgrade.sh: Image version 8.10.112.0 seems corrupted. Retry exhausted. Stop writing.
upgrade.sh: Image version 8.10.112.0 seems corrupted. Retry exhausted. Stop writing.
+ return 1
+ status=1
+ set +x
Error: Image update failed.
APF4DB.E6C0.2DF4#

Processor board ID FDW2239B3J6
AP Running Image : 8.3.143.0
Primary Boot Image : 8.3.143.0
Backup Boot Image : 0.0.0.0
2 Gigabit Ethernet interfaces
2 802.11 Radios
Radio Driver version : 9.0.5.5-W8964
Radio FW version : 9.1.8.1
NSS FW version :

Base ethernet MAC Address : F4:DB:E6:C0:2D:F4
Part Number : 73-100821-05
PCA Assembly Number : 000-00000-00
PCA Revision Number :
PCB Serial Number : FDO22390US0
Top Assembly Part Number : 068-100739-02
Top Assembly Serial Number : FDW2239B3J6
Top Revision Number : D0
Product/Model Number : AIR-AP2802I-E-K9

Download the image again and also check the hash to make sure the image is not corrupt. You can always try a different image also and once you get it up and running, then upgrade.
-Scott
*** Please rate helpful posts ***

hi again,

 

it is able to download and reboots, showing following error

 

Hit ESC key to stop autoboot: 0
Creating 1 MTD partitions on "nand0":
0x000000200000-0x000010000000 : "mtd=2"
UBI: attaching mtd1 to ubi0
UBIFS: mounted UBI device 0, volume 1, name "part2"
Loading file 'part2/part.bin' to addr 0x02000000 with size 61034496 (0x03a35000)...
Done
SF: Detected MX25L3205D with page size 64 KiB, total 4 MiB

Checking image signing.
Image signing verification failure(-2), not allowed to run...
Trying alternate partition part1
UBIFS: mounted UBI device 0, volume 0, name "part1"
Loading file 'part1/part.bin' to addr 0x02000000 with size 28402073 (0x01b16199)...
Done

Checking image signing.
Image signing verification success, continue to run...
## Booting kernel from Legacy Image at 02000000 ...
Image Name: Barbados Firmware Image
Created: 2018-06-05 6:31:58 UTC
Image Type: ARM Linux Multi-File Image (uncompressed)
Data Size: 28401065 Bytes = 27.1 MiB
Load Address: 00008000
Entry Point: 00008000
Contents:
Image 0: 4027512 Bytes = 3.8 MiB
Image 1: 24357788 Bytes = 23.2 MiB
Image 2: 15749 Bytes = 15.4 KiB
Verifying Checksum ... OK
## Loading init Ramdisk from multi component Legacy Image at 02000000 ...
## Flattened Device Tree from multi component Image at 02000000

Starting the ME image download...
It may take a few minutes to finish download.
If it is longer, please abort command, check network connection and try again
######################################################################## 100.0%
Image transfer complete.
Image downloaded, writing to flash...
do CHECK_ME, part1 is active part
Image signing verify success.
upgrade.sh: part to upgrade is part2
tar: write error: No space left on device
upgrade.sh: Command "tar -xf /tmp/part.tar -C /bootpart/part2" failed.
upgrade.sh: df /bootpart/part2
upgrade.sh: du -h /bootpart/part2
upgrade.sh: Writing image to disk...
sh: 1K-blocks: unknown operand
upgrade.sh: activate part2, set BOOT to part2
upgrade.sh: AP primary version: 8.10.105.0
Archive done.


Writing reload timestamp (Sun Mar 1 15:57:00 UTC 2020) to disk


APF4DB.E6C0.2DF4#failed to unmount /storage; waiting 1s and trying again.

[03/01/2020 15:57:04.3900] reboot: Restarting system

BootROM - 1.78
Booting from SPI flash, Secure mode
BootROM: RSA Public key verification PASSED
BootROM: CSK block signature verification PASSED
BootROM: Boot header signature verification PASSED
BootROM: Box ID verification PASSED
BootROM: JTAG is disabled


General initialization - Version: 1.0.0
Detected Device ID 6920
Master bootloder version 1.34
High speed PHY - Version: 2.0
BoardId = 0x21board SerDes lanes topology details:
| Lane # | Speed| Type |
------------------------------|
| 1 | 0 | SGMII1 |
| 2 | 5 | PCIe1 |
| 4 | 5 | PCIe2 |
| 5 | 0 | SGMII2 |
-------------------------------
:** Link is Gen1, check the EP capability
PCIe, Idx 1: Link upgraded to Gen2 based on client cpabilities
:** Link is Gen1, check the EP capability
PCIe, Idx 2: Link upgraded to Gen2 based on client cpabilities
High speed PHY - Ended Successfully
DDR4 Training Sequence - Ver TIP-0.23.(Sublib 0.8)0
DDR4 Training Sequence - Switching XBAR Window to FastPath Window
DDR4 Training Sequence - Ended Successfully
BootROM: Image checksum verification PASSED
BootROM: Boot image signature verification PASSED

____ _
/ ___|(_) ___ ___ ___
| | | |/ __| / __|/ _ \
| |___ | |\__ \| (__| (_) |
\____||_||___/ \___|\___/
_ _ ____ _
| | | | | __ ) ___ ___ | |_
| | | |___| _ \ / _ \ / _ \| __|
| |_| |___| |_) | (_) | (_) | |_
\___/ |____/ \___/ \___/ \__|
** LOADER **


U-Boot 2013.01-gacaad15 (Aug 18 2019 - 20:12:19) SDK version: 2015_T2.0p10

Board: Barbados-2K
SoC: MV88F6920 Rev A1
running 2 CPUs
CPU: ARM Cortex A9 MPCore (Rev 1) LE
CPU 0
CPU @ 1800 [MHz]
L2 @ 900 [MHz]
TClock @ 250 [MHz]
DDR4 @ 900 [MHz]
DDR4 32 Bit Width,FastPath Memory Access, DLB Enabled, ECC Disabled
DRAM: 1 GiB

RST I2C0
NAND: 256 MiB
SF: Detected MX25L3205D with page size 64 KiB, total 4 MiB
PCI-e 1 (IF 0 - bus 0) Root Complex Interface, Detected Link X1, GEN 2.0
PCI-e 2 (IF 1 - bus 1) Root Complex Interface, Detected Link X1, GEN 2.0

Map: Code: 0x3fed9000:0x3ffadc40
BSS: 0x3ffef704
Stack: 0x3f9c8f20
Heap: 0x3f9c9000:0x3fed9000
U-Boot Environment: 0x00100000:0x00110000 (SPI)

Board configuration:
| port | Interface | PHY address |
|--------|------------|--------------|
| egiga1 | SGMII | 0x01 |
| egiga2 | SGMII | 0x00 |
Net: , egiga1, egiga2 [PRIME]
Hit ESC key to stop autoboot: 0
Creating 1 MTD partitions on "nand0":
0x000000200000-0x000010000000 : "mtd=2"
UBI: attaching mtd1 to ubi0
UBIFS: mounted UBI device 0, volume 1, name "part2"
Loading file 'part2/part.bin' to addr 0x02000000 with size 61034496 (0x03a35000) ...
Done
SF: Detected MX25L3205D with page size 64 KiB, total 4 MiB

Checking image signing.
Image signing verification failure(-2), not allowed to run...
Trying alternate partition part1
UBIFS: mounted UBI device 0, volume 0, name "part1"
Loading file 'part1/part.bin' to addr 0x02000000 with size 28402073 (0x01b16199) ...
Done

Checking image signing.
Image signing verification success, continue to run...
## Booting kernel from Legacy Image at 02000000 ...
Image Name: Barbados Firmware Image
Created: 2018-06-05 6:31:58 UTC
Image Type: ARM Linux Multi-File Image (uncompressed)
Data Size: 28401065 Bytes = 27.1 MiB
Load Address: 00008000
Entry Point: 00008000
Contents:
Image 0: 4027512 Bytes = 3.8 MiB
Image 1: 24357788 Bytes = 23.2 MiB
Image 2: 15749 Bytes = 15.4 KiB
Verifying Checksum ... OK
## Loading init Ramdisk from multi component Legacy Image at 02000000 ...
## Flattened Device Tree from multi component Image at 02000000
Booting using the fdt at 0x03b12064
Loading Multi-File Image ... OK
OK
Loading Device Tree to 01ff9000, end 01fffd84 ... OK

Starting Device Tree update ('fdt_skip_update' = no)

Limit DDR size at 3GB due to power of 2 requirement of Address decoding
Updating device tree successful

Starting kernel ...

[01/01/1970 00:00:00.0000] Built 1 zonelists in Zone order, mobility grouping on . Total pages: 260096
[01/01/1970 00:00:00.0000] Memory: 1006516K/1048576K available (5408K kernel cod e, 402K rwdata, 2516K rodata, 343K init, 456K bss, 42060K reserved)
[01/01/1970 00:00:00.1200] CPU1: Booted secondary processor
[01/01/1970 00:00:09.1100] buginf tty flushing thread started, ttyport=bf2d9000
[01/01/1970 00:00:09.3200] m25p80 spi1.0: found mx25l3206, expected n25q032
[01/01/1970 00:00:10.7500] UBI warning: print_rsvd_warning: cannot reserve enoug h PEBs for bad PEB handling, reserved 20, need 32
[*01/01/1970 00:00:10.9090] buginf() enabled.

Welcome to Cisco.

You try a different t image maybe like 8.5 just to see if you can convert.
-Scott
*** Please rate helpful posts ***


@m.yildiz wrote:

+ loudlog Image version 8.10.112.0 seems corrupted. 


Firmware is corrupted, according to the output posted.

Hi

i downloaded few times from different laptop's.

All giving same issues.

Can anyone help please.

Since few days, trying to convert it. Please help

 

 - Did you verify the integrity of the image intended for tftp download using md5sum ?

  M.



-- Each morning when I wake up and look into the mirror I always say ' Why am I so brilliant ? '
    When the mirror will then always repond to me with ' The only thing that exceeds your brilliance is your beauty! '

What tool are you using to verify the hash after downloading the file. Also, have you tried other images like 8.5 or 8.8?
-Scott
*** Please rate helpful posts ***

Hi

 

i compared with online md5 hash Generator

onlinemd5.com

 

shows correct.

I cannot download other images, because no have contract.

very annoying.

please more help

Is there anyone who can help me online, please

over teamviewer or anydesk.

Please

shansfeldt
Level 1
Level 1

Did you solve this issue? I have quite the same problem with upgrade to the latest Mobility Express SW (8.10.130.0) on a Cisco 2800 series AP.

 

Checking image signing.

Image signing verification failure(-2), not allowed to run...

Trying alternate partition part2

 

Review Cisco Networking for a $25 gift card